Intel Capital splashes the cash in funding spree of 18 investments in as many days

Intel Capital, Intel's global investment organization, has announced the completion of no fewer than 18 investments in a range of innovative technology start-ups from 11 countries totaling $77m.

According to Intel Capital's TechCrunch bio, since it's launch in 1991, Intel Capital has invested more than US$9.5 billion in over 1,050 companies in 47 countries. In that timeframe, 175 portfolio companies have gone public on various exchanges around the world and 241 were acquired or participated in a merger. In 2009, Intel Capital invested US$327 million in 107 investments with approximately 50 percent of funds invested outside the United States and Canada.

The latest round of investments include:

  • Intel Capital has invested $3m in unattributed funding in early stage start-up technology Althea Systems
  • Intel Capital has provided $3m in Series A funding to enterprise IT design company Adaptivity
  • Intel Capital have invested an undisclosed sum in Lilliputian Systems a provider of mobile power solutions for consumer electronics devices.
  • Intel Capital have invested an undisclosed sum in Taifatech a fabless semiconductor company specializing in high performance controllers that connect devices to each other or to the network.
  • Intel Capital have invested $40m in SilkRoad technology provider of a full suite of web-based talent management solutions.
  • Intel Capital invested an undisclosed sum in Rock Flow Dynamics a developer of software for the petroleum industry
  • Intel Capital participated in $8m Series C funding round of mobile video solutions provider Ortiva Wireless
  • Intel Capital invested an undisclosed sum in Videon Central creaters of high performance digital video solutions for the consumer electronics market
  • Intel Capital invested an undisclosed sum in De Novo an IT-infrastructure transformation and optimization, data center engineering systems, software infrastructure solutions, and information lifecycle management, as well as banking technologies company based in the Ukraine.
  • Intel Capital invested an undisclosed sum in IPTEGO a German company which develops and provides software and hardware appliances for the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) industry.
  • Intel Capital has invested $17m in Verismo Networks an Internet TV platform.
  • Intel Capital has invested in a Series A funding round of boo-box, a Brazilian technology-based developer of social media advertising
  • Intel Capital has invested in Winchannel a Chinese efficient market feedback company.
  • Intel Capital has invested $5m in YuMe a video advertising technology company that makes professional video profitable for publishers and effective for advertisers
  • Intel Capital invested $14m in unattributed funding to mobile app developer Layar
  • Intel Capital provided $1.85m in seed funding for Yummly a semantic recipe search service.
